Project Introduction
The Khauta Solar Project is a private project developed by the NOA Group and construction will be done by WBHO Construction Pty Ltd. The solar plant will have the capacity to generate 501MWdc of electricity. The site is located in the Free State province in the City of Welkom, between Riebeeckstad Ward 10, 25 & 28. This project is set to kickstart in July 2025 and construction to be completed by December 2026.
